‘Superstitious belief’ reason for CM not visiting Virupaksha temple?

Photo Credit :

Bengaluru: Chief Minister Siddaramaiah is known as a rationalist and he has proven his inclination several times in the past.

May it be his distance from religious centres or may it be his visit to the ‘cursed’ Chamarajanagara city five times, breaking the taboo attached to the city that the leader who visits the city loses power, the CM has proved long held beliefs wrong.

However, there were times that his actions have evinced that he is not all that a rationalist as he claims. After he allegedly changed his car because a crow was perched on it, the CM has several times manifested his other side-the leader frightened by blind beliefs.

Adding one more to this list is an incident on Saturday, when the CM opted not to visit Virupaksha temple in Hampi, despite being in the ancient city to inaugurate Hampi Utsav. While most dignitaries accompanying him visited the temple, the CM gave it a miss. It is now speculated that an old local belief may have governed the CM’s decision.

One of the beliefs among the locals is that those who visit the temple lose power. They cite the examples of Indira Gandhi, S Bangarappa and B S Yeddyurappa.

CM Siddaramaiah who is aware of this issue raised the topic in his speech. “I didn’t visit the temple as I had already visited the temple few years ago with former DCM M P Prakash,” he said giving a clarification even before the question was shot.

With polls approaching fast, it looks like the rationalist CM does not want to take a chance.
